facade wrote: Are you using the 1.8 injectors, or just the larger fuel rail?
I recall that the injectors are a different colour and deliver more fuel per pulse on the bigger engines, then the jimmny ecu can cope.
If you use a 1.8 injectors (as it is correct ) is possible that the jimny fuel pump does not supply them reach and pressure decreases.
check the injection pressure (with a adecuate manometer) in wide open throttle (WOT) and the maximum number of engine rpm conditions (in the dinamometer or highway)
The fuel pressure must be maintained at the levels indicated by the Suzuki 1.8 engine
Otherwise install a high flow fuel pump (the jimny fuel pump can be very small for 1.8 fuel demand)
